II CRING s 41SSO(IfTTS <br />Memo <br />TO: Honorable Mayor and City Council Members <br />FROM: Lee Elfering, City Engineer <br />DATE: June 26, 2013 <br />RE: Little Canada Road Improvements <br />Bid Results <br />Bids were opened for the above referenced project at 10:00 a.m. on Wednesday, June <br />26, 2013 in accordance with the Advertisement for Bids. The project consists of: <br />• Improvement of the pedestrian ramps at the Interstate 35E on and off ramps to <br />meet ADA standards. <br />• Mill and Overlay of the curbed section of Little Canada Road from the Interstate <br />Bridge to approximately the east end of the existing concrete curb and gutter. <br />• Full depth reclamation of the remainder of the street to Edgerton Street, In this <br />section concrete curb and gutter will be added and the main traffic lanes will be <br />moved to the north to provide room for the construction of a concrete sidewalk <br />on the south side of the street. Storm sewer improvements will be added to <br />serve the new curb and gutter section. <br />• Right turn lanes will be added on Little Canada Road at McMenemy Street and <br />Edgerton Street. Right turn lanes will also be added on Edgerton Street. <br />• A parking lane will be constructed on the north side of Little Canada Road from <br />approximately the Union building entrance to the west entrance of the parking lot <br />adjacent to Global Volunteers. <br />Also included in the project was an alternate to construct a sidewalk on the north side of <br />Little Canada Road between the Church parking lot next to the Global Volunteers <br />building and the existing trail on the water works property that currently comes onto Little <br />Canada Road. <br />Two (2) bids were received from the following companies listed below from lowest to <br />highest total bid: <br />Corporation Base Bid Alternate Total Bid <br />FPI Paving Contractors $1,115,705.10 $38,408.00 $1,154,113.10 <br />TA Schifsky & Sons $1,327,056.30 $43,866.45 $1,370,922.75 <br />The estimated cost of the construction for the project was $1,033,000.00. Based on the <br />bids received, FPI Paving Contractors, Inc. is the low bidder, We are reviewing the bids <br />to determine if there were specific items that are significantly higher than anticipated, but <br />it is likely that prices in general are higher due to a lower overall number of bidders. FPI <br />Paving Contractors has done several project in the City over the years and past <br />experience with them reflects that they are a responsive and responsible bidder. <br />10062 Flanders Court NE — Blaine, MN 55449 — Ph: (763) 780 -0450 Fax (763) 780 -0452 <br />Memo - 062613 -CC (Summary of Bid Results) <br />
